titleOfInvention Input/output controller
abstract PURPOSE: To minimize the wasteful downtime of a system by calculating the transfer time from a data transfer speed with an input/output device and a data transfer length to be indicated and reporting a transfer abnormality when a data transfer is not completed in a predicted time. n CONSTITUTION: When a data transfer instruction is received from a central processing unit 1, a main control circuit 3 sets the data length to a length setting circuit 5. To a transfer speed setting circuit 7, the data transfer speed with an input/output device 8 is set beforehand, a transfer time recognizing circuit 6 fetches the transfer time per one byte from the transfer speed setting circuit 7, the transfer time of all data is recognized, simultaneously, a supervisory timer is operated, and when the recognized time passes, the fact is reported to the main control circuit 3. When the data transfer is not completed at the time of receiving the report, the main control circuit 3 reports the data transfer abnormality to the central processing unit 1 in considering the fact that the abnormality of a data transfer system is generated. Thus, the wasteful downtime of the system can be minimized. n COPYRIGHT: (C)1991,JPO&Japio
